Jennifer Faunce (born January 6, 1965) is an American politician and judge from Michigan. Faunce is a judge of the Macomb County Circuit Court in Michigan. Previously she was a judge of the 37th District Court based in Warren Michigan from 2003-2013. Faunce was a Republican member of the Michigan House of Representatives.

The Michigan Supreme Court can be dated back to the Supreme Court of Michigan Territory, established in 1805 with three justices. [4] These justices served for indefinite terms. In 1823, the terms of justices were limited to four years. [4] The Michigan Supreme Court was the only court created by the first Michigan constitution in 1835.

Welch was nominated as a candidate for the Michigan Supreme Court by the Michigan Democratic Party. [4] Welch ran for the seat being vacated by Justice Stephen Markman whose term was expiring. [5] On November 3, 2020, Welch went on to win the general election, giving the Michigan Supreme Court a Democratic majority. [6] [7]
